Itextsharp text

Document ; import com. Check the image. This is the Pengiun small paperback format. Compression ratio.

Wpf relative font size

A4 ; PdfWriter. Contain the pdf data using PdfContentByte. The default OutputArea has the following values on a letter size paper: Copy. If you have any questions about your purchase or any other product for sale, our customer … Re: [iText-questions] How to set page size such as A3, A5, A6 etc for pdf by using iText. Add a header to the PDF document. PDFill PDF Editor can add PDF header and footer information that is used to present information, such as date, time, page numbers, or the title of the document, in the top or bottom margins of a document.

In this page, we will discuss handling of Images with PDF. Download the IText library for. Left 1 inch Top 1 inch Width 6. It will be much smaller. We use the setMediaBox method to change the page size. If you need objects with another default font, just create a factory class that pro-duces objects with the font of your choice. We have to follow some simple steps for generating the pdf file. The measurement system in PDF doesn't use inches, but com.

Custom Scale Resizes the page by the percentage you specify. We can see the different options that are available to extend the use of iText pdf.Toggle navigation Hot Examples.

C CSharp iTextSharp. PdfDocument extracted from open source projects. You can rate examples to help us improve the quality of examples. Programming Language: C CSharp. Frequently Used Methods. Show Hide. AddDocListener 2. AddWriter 2. AddPage 1. Flush 1. GetVerticalPosition 1. IsMarginMirroring 1. Related in langs. Grouping Go. NewReader Go. FileFloatSource Java. ConnectorInstance Java. Inheritance: iTextSharp. PdfDocument Class Documentation. Example 1.In listing 3.

You had to calculate the sine and the cosine of the rotation angle. You can calculate the length of a String if you have an instance of the BaseFont class that will be used to draw the glyphs. This will return a width in points. For example, when you use the getWidthPoint method with the font Helvetica and a font size of 12 pt, the resulting length is When you use the font program times.

Note that the Chunk object also has a getWidthPoint method. You could use it to measure the width of a Chunk in points. The ascent is the space needed by a glyph above the baseline, and the descent is the space below the baseline. You can calculate the height of a String by subtracting the descent from the ascent.

Looking at figure 3. The ascent for the String in Helvetica is 8. Figure 3. The word "Foobar" is magnified so you can see the descent caused by the rounding of the glyphs "o", "b", and "a". In the same screenshot, you can see that the same String was added a couple of times more, at absolute positions relative to a grid of lines.

Parsing PDF Files using iTextSharp (C#, .NET)

Now that you know how to measure the length of a String, you can compute the x,y coordinates and use them to change the text matrix so that the text is right aligned or centered listing 3. You can use the setTextAligned method, which will act as a shorthand notation for two types of transformations: a translation and a rotation.

The result indicates that the kerned version measures The showTextAlignedKerned method in listing 3. Kerning is the process of adjusting the space between the glyphs in a proportional font. When taking advantage of kerning, you can save some space between a series of specific glyph combinations.

Here you compute the width of this String measured in points. Returning to the film festival timetable, you can now add the names of the movie theaters and the screens, the time slot information, and the information about the day and date. For instance, you can add the text "Day 5" and "" shown in figure 3.

Note that the sanityCheck method mentioned in section 3. Next, instead of adding a String after selecting a BaseFont object and a font size, as you did in listing 3. A Phrase can be composed of a series of Chunk objects. By adding a Phrase at an absolute position, you can easily switch fonts, font sizes, and font colors. In the next step, you draw a big "P" with a white font color on top of all the colored rectangles that represent preview screenings that are reserved for the press.

On the left side in figure 3. On the right side of figure 3. You can change the width of a Chunk with the setScaling method. In the top right of figure 3. This means that the aspect ratio of the letters is changed. You have to be careful not to exaggerate the scaling.

Please wait while your request is being verified...

At some point, your text will become almost illegible. The setSkew method expects two parameters. With the first parameter, you change the angle of the baseline. The second parameter can be used to define the angle between the characters and the baseline. The third line on the right in figure 3.German doctor Gottlieb Olpp played an important role in Sino-German medical exchanges during the late Qing dynasty.

Chinese people needed to write down pronunciations in dictionaries. Remember that consistency is everything when it comes to learning and Chinese is no exception. They are pretty broad and require too much reading. Available until. The Chinese Text To Speech. Though closer to a philosophy than a true religion, Confucianism was a way of life for ancient Chinese people, and it continues to influence Chinese culture today.

Existing Chinese expressions with a … This method of texting quite impressive, and shows that there is more to the Chinese characters than meets the eye. To use these voices to ak47 plans synthetic speech, see how to create synthetic voice audio.

In this environment UTF8 is the encoding and gbsn is the font to be used. Draw a hanzi in the pale blue box. Our program for translating languages not only converts text from Chinese Traditional to English but retains the sense of the original version. Chinese is standardly written without spaces between words as are some other languages. The team's home ground is the Jeonju World Cup Stadium.

Depending on your stroke order and the way you draw the character, one or more possible characters will be found.

Not only are your search results ranked by frequency of everyday usage so you get accurate results, but it includes Mandarin pronunciation guides with audio, Cantonese pronunciations guides, simplified Chinese characters, traditional Chinese characters, written … Translate a short text fragment from English to Chinese or the other way around. Recently, a few researchers have began to study entity recognition in Chinese clinical text. CodyCross is an addictive game developed by Fanatee.

The results with the Chinese text will be in the right hand box. This happens every four decimal places, unlike American English where it happens every three decimal places thousand, million, billion, trillion, etc. Chinese text sentiment analysis is rarely involved, and only the context information of the statement is considered, but the syntax information of the statement is rarely considered.

I first discuss why these financially successful platforms have eluded the attention of media and cultural critics, and then explain how these social network platforms blend subversive texting with streaming through a format called When I open a PDF it appears fine, but once i try and insert it into another PDF it changes some of the text to either weird characters or chinese text.

In addition, we have also added a feature of the Chinese font generator in our website, cmake cxxflags example which you can convert your normal text into Chinese language and also copy the converted fonts. Enjoy them! Page 1 of 1.Net ASP. Others Own Software. General Impress Links Probleme.

Itext 7 set page size

About Contact Customers Freelancer. Download: Datei 1: MainWindow. For this you can integrate the Nuget Package iTextSharp. Xaml Code, MainWindow. GetTextFromPage the text from a Pdf page is read out completely as a string with break character. Wildcards such as images, scans, and empty tables are omitted.

We even have documentation to help you get coding. We have two currently supported versions: iText 5 and iText 7. Both versions allow you to: - Generate documents and reports based on data from an XML file or a database - Create maps and books, exploiting numerous interactive features available in PDF - Add bookmarks, Angelfire cb mods numbers, watermarks, and other features to existing PDF documents - Split or concatenate pages from existing PDF files - Fill out interactive forms - Serve dynamically generated or manipulated PDF documents to a web browser iText 7 includes pdfDebug, the first debugging tool that gives you a clear overview of your content streams and document structure as well as pdfCalligraph, allowing you to leverage advanced typography.

NET port of iText 5. Freelance Project Requests info CodeDocu. Date Views Datei 2: MainWindow.Specifically, I will show how to absolutely size your PDF table, how to right and center align Phrase objects in your table cells, and how to horizontally and vertically align text in rotated cells.

When you instantiate your table object, iTextSharp likes to assume that it will render as the full width of your PDF document. However you may want to control the width of your table. In the code snippet below you can see the steps involved in setting your table and table cells to be an absolute size:. From the snippet above, you can see that we are setting the TotalWidth of the PdfPTable right after it is instantiated in Step 1. This width must equal the width of the columns specified as a float array.

Next we populate the table with a float array of column sizes in Step 2 using the iTextSharp SetWidths method. If you are setting the horizontal alignment of text in an iTextSharp table cell, there is a difference between setting a Phrase and a Paragraph.

You can read more about the differences in aligning a Phrase and a Paragraph in the StackOverFlow discussion here. For the sake of simplicity, we will use an example of a single Phrase in a table cell.

If you want to horizontally center align your text, you would set the HorizontalAlignment property of your cell to Element. Things get a little more interesting when you are rotating one of your table cells, especially if you are spanning several rows and want to control the alignment both vertically and horizontally. The key concept is that no matter how far you rotate your cell, iTextSharp will consider vertical and horizontal directions based on the original cell.

What this means is that if you rotate your cell 90 degrees clockwise and top-align the text in your cell, the cell text will appear horizontally right aligned. Likewise, if you right align your text horizontally and then rotate your cell 90 degrees clockwise, iTextSharp will render the cell text as bottom-aligned.

Here is a code snippet that shows text rotated 90 degrees clockwise that is set to be top-aligned vertically and center aligned horizontally. This code renders the text as horizontally right-aligned and vertically center aligned. If you are running the example, it consists of a page with a clickable button.

Once the button is clicked, a PDF pops up with a styled iTextSharp table that looks like the screen capture at the start of this article. I specialize in Web application development with a focus on building secure systems, integrating applications, and designing robust database structures. View all posts by Justin Cooney. I personally use Zetpdf. You are commenting using your WordPress.Toggle navigation Hot Examples.

C CSharp iTextSharp. PdfReader Examples. PdfReader - 21 examples found. PdfReader extracted from open source projects. You can rate examples to help us improve the quality of examples. Programming Language: C CSharp. Frequently Used Methods. Show Hide. Close GetPageContent 2. GetPageSizeWithRotation 2. Related in langs. DeploymentTimedOut Go. CloneMap Go. Xpath3SyntaxElement Java. HeatmapInfoPrxHelper Java. CouchMonitor Python. TimeoutServerProxy Python. Example 1.

Show file. File: CompatiblePdfReader. PdfReader sourceStream ; iTextSharp. PdfStamper reader, outputStream ; pdfStamper. SetPdfVersion iTextSharp. Example 2. File: PdfExtractor. Add setting. Key, GetValueFromText text, setting. iText is a PDF library that allows you to CREATE, ADAPT, INSPECT and MAINTAIN documents in the Portable Document Format (PDF), allowing you to.

Itextsharp In C# · mainFont = weika.eut("Segoe UI",22, new weika.eulor(weika.eug. To make the use of the component simple in code, add the following using statements in your code.

using iTextSharp;; using iTextSharp - Adding Text with Chunks, Phrases and Paragraphs iTextSharp offers the Chunk, Phrase and Paragraph classes. We use it with the purpose of extracting text, applying watermarks, and performing other general purpose PDF functions.

We use iText to provide high. [DEPRECATED].NET port of the iText library, only security fixes will be added — please use iText 7 - GitHub - itext/itextsharp: [DEPRECATED]. The title sums it all.

Please Consider Donating us

I want to add a text to an existing PDF file using iTextSharp, however i can't find how to do it anywhere in the web. › questions › itextsharp-text-extraction. complementary for Mark's answer that helps me a weika.euharp implementation namespaces and classes are a bit different from java version.

C# (CSharp) PdfDocument - 14 examples found. These are the top rated real world C# (CSharp) examples of C# (CSharp) weika.euder - 21 examples found.

These are the top rated real world C# (CSharp) examples of Paragraph class, I get into trouble. I can solve this problem with the weika.euText class but I can't exactly put the text. PdfLiteral' to type 'weika.euing'", this post will help you to know the root cause of the issue.

Continue reading to learn more about it. text; using Then create a Document object: Document pdfDocument = new Document(). Next, create an instance of. c# - Text extraction from a PDF using iText7.

How to From the comments: It seems that iText can extract the text of multiple rectangles on the same page in. Have piece of code like below: var workStream = new MemoryStream(); var doc = new Document(, 10, 10, 42, 35); PdfWriter.

c# pdf itextsharp. In my c# code I am extracting text from a pdf, and I have two methods of Again extract file, after. iTextSharp's SimpleTextExtractionStrategy is great but it is simple as the name implies.

using CSharp code examples for Learn how to use CSharp api Here Mudassar Ahmed Khan has explained solution to the following error (exception) when we use HtmlWorker to convert HTML string to PDF using iTextSharp PDF.